Place bones and carcass in a roasting pan. Place in a 350°F oven for 30-45 minutes until nicely browned. Put roasted turkey bones into a large stockpot along with all other ingredients. Fill pot with cool water. Heat over low heat until it comes to a simmer. Simmer for 4-8 hours. incorporate with or incorporate into

WebCanning Meat Stock Once you learn how to pressure can, canning meat stock is really simple. You jar up the stock and can it for 25 minutes at 11 pounds of pressure. The only problem is, meat stock MUST be pressure canned because the acidity is too low to safely water bath can. WebJul 25, 2015 · Chicken stock: 30 minutes. Vegetable stock: 10 minutes. Seafood stock: 5 minutes. Use natural slow pressure release for all …
